Engine Oil: Testing and Inspection
INSPECTION
1. Check the engine oil quality.
Check for oil deterioration, entry of water, discoloring of thinning.
If the quality is visibly poor, replace the oil.
2. Check the engine oil level.
After warming up the engine for five minutes, stop the engine and check the oil level. The level should be between the "L" and "F" marks on the dipstick.
If low, check for oil leakage and add oil up to the "F" mark on the dipstick.
NOTE:
Do not fill with engine oil above the "F" mark.
